When it comes to dryer repair, there are several common malfunctions you might encounter, such as a dryer not heating, making strange noises, or failing to start. Before considering a new purchase, try these quick checks: ensure the power source is working, clean the lint filter regularly, and check for any obstructions in the venting system. These simple troubleshooting steps can often resolve minor issues, reducing the need for professional dryer repair.

For DIY enthusiasts inspired by the eco-friendly initiatives of the Oceanside Eco Fair, there are safety precautions to bear in mind. Always disconnect the power supply before starting any repairs to avoid electrical hazards. It’s also crucial to refer to the manufacturer’s manual and use appropriate, safe tools during the process.

Moreover, investment in dryer repair can often be more cost-effective than purchasing a new unit. If your dryer is less than five years old and the repair cost is less than half the price of a new model, repairing is usually the smarter choice. This decision not only saves money but also contributes to sustainable living by reducing landfill contributions.

To further enhance the efficiency and lifespan of your dryer, consider regular maintenance schedules, as suggested by experts at the recent fair. Simple actions like cleaning the lint trap after every use, checking the seal on the door, and inspecting the exhaust vent annually can help prevent breakdowns. These proactive measures not only extend the life of your appliance but also contribute to lower energy consumption.
